SYTH, What if paper was the digital interface?

BRIEF

In 2015, researchers were documenting a phenomenon they called Digital Dementia — measurable deactivation of brain regions associated with deep thinking, planning, and contemplation in people with sustained digital device use. The prefrontal cortex, responsible for fast reactive processing, was becoming dominant whilst slower, reflective cognition atrophied. The obvious response — use digital less — was not a viable answer, not for how work, learning, and communication actually happen. The design challenge was to invert the question: rather than reducing digital use, redesign the interface so that the cognitive depth of analogue thinking is preserved within it.

SOLUTION

Most digital interfaces demand adaptation — you learn their shortcuts, file structures, and logic. SYTH reversed this relationship. Rather than digitising handwriting, it used handwriting as a command language for digital space: writing a keyword triggers a live search; sketching an app name opens it; drawing a mind map assembles a dynamic workspace on screen around it. The system learns your language. The digital environment assembles itself around the act of writing.

The pen captures motion and stroke data as you write, transmitting it wirelessly to platform software that parses the input — identifying keywords, shapes, and commands — and executes the corresponding digital action. Each mark is saved both locally and synced to cloud storage, making the physical record a persistent pointer to digital work.

SYTH was conceived in 2015 — before voice assistants went mainstream, before large language models existed. The concern was already legible then: as digital tools take over what the brain used to do, the capacity for deep thinking, planning, and reflection diminishes. A decade later, with AI automating not just memory retrieval but reasoning, writing, and decision-making, the provocation SYTH raised has only become more urgent.

Exhibited at Show RCA and Dubai Design Week, 2015.
